A little more than six months into the capital city’s Choose Topeka incentive program, Greater Topeka Partnership staff overseeing the initiative consider it a success. According to Barbara Stapleton, the GTP’s vice president of business retention and talent initiatives, 20 applicants — some of whom brought family with them — have moved to Topeka so far this year with help from Choose Topeka. She said people have moved to the capital city from Indiana, Texas, Nevada, Missouri, Tennessee, Nebraska, Iowa, Georgia, Minnesota, Colorado and elsewhere in Kansas.”It’s really exciting,” Stapleton said. “I hear people talking about how they really like what they see about what Topeka has to offer.”
